The mortgage advice landscape has evolved significantly following the FCA’s Mortgage Rules Review. One of the most notable changes, effective from July 2025, is the removal of the long-standing restriction on execution-only sales where ‘interactive dialogue’ takes place. Previously, any verbal interaction with a client during the mortgage process meant advice had to be provided. Now, qualified advisers can arrange an execution-only sale even where there has been direct dialogue with the customer — provided all regulatory requirements are met.
